Output 91864ddce7c30332f7a59acc8ba58aedf67a5a158c9850efcadfc84c7c06a868:0

value
73466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cda290305e16483edf07653ef274d55db4793b3 OP_EQUAL
address
3EXmsSH1tKEkqhPUu4z2TTA2oMxjzd4114
transaction
91864ddce7c30332f7a59acc8ba58aedf67a5a158c9850efcadfc84c7c06a868
spent
false